What the college says

History compliments a wide variety of other subjects and teaches a range of skills. Students often study History along with other Humanities subjects such as Politics and Economics, English, Modern Languages and many others. The skills of analysis, evaluation and debate are crucial in many other disciplines and career paths. The most important skills that you require are the ability to write a very good essay and to be able to use sources. This means that you can structure your work and understand and extract key points from the sources.

What you need to get on

Minimum of a grade 6 in GCSE History.
